There are actually many resources of contamination during the production of biopharmaceuticals. This contains Uncooked products, staff, machines plus the producing environment. Regulatory organizations provide direction for lessening the hazards of introducing bacterial or fungal contamination, such as the utilization of sterilizing tactics on Uncooked material, guaranteeing aseptic conditions and through employing GMP.
Addition of a Sabouraud dextrose agar plate for fungal tradition has long been demonstrated to appreciably enhance detection of mold contaminants (5).
Nevertheless, any indicator of microbial presence necessitates a radical investigation to verify the supply and mother nature of the contamination. This involves identifying the precise microorganism associated, which can provide insights into opportunity vulnerabilities within the production or testing procedures.
The period of incubation is yet another important factor. Standard practice involves a minimal incubation period of 14 days, providing ample time for gradual-expanding microorganisms to manifest. This prolonged timeframe is particularly critical for detecting contaminants that might not be right away obvious.

Sterility testing could be carried out employing certainly one of two methods, membrane filtration or here direct inoculation. For immediate inoculation, the examination product is actually aseptically included to inoculate the media. For membrane filtration, the check content is passed by way of a sizing exclusion membrane effective at retaining microorganisms.
